Spandrel glass is made by coating a vision glass with an opaque coating. The is prevents people from looking through the glass and seeing structural features inside the building. Spandrel glass is most often used in curtain wall construction where the glass and aluminum framing on a multi-story buiding passes on the exterior side of the floor slabs. A typical high-rise building will have a top-of-slab to top of slab distance of about 12 feet, but the slab-to-ceiling height is usually 8 feet. The 4 feet above the suspended ceiling contains the "spandrel beams" (the beams that hold up the floor slabs), electrical wiring, plumbig, mechanical ducts (heating and air conditioning) and fire suppression systems. Since most of these items are rather ugly, spandrel glass is used to high them from public view. Spandrel glass is not intended for use in a "vision glass" area. If you look at spandrel glass from the interior of a building looking out toward daylight, you will see pinholes and variations in the density of the coating.

A spandrel is the space between the top of an arch and the rectangular framework that surrounds it, often seen in architecture. It can also refer to the area between two arches or the space between an arch and a wall. In evolutionary biology, the term describes features that arise as byproducts of the evolution of other traits rather than through direct selection. Spandrels can be both functional and decorative in architectural contexts.
The space under a staircase is called a spandrel.
